Fig and cantaloupe salad

Figs generally come in season towards the end of the summer, but there's a first wave that appears around mid-June. If you can find some, try pairing them with fresh cantaloupe in this fig and cantaloupe salad with watercress and creamy garlic lime dressing. The creamy garlic dressing is a great compliment to the sweetness of the summer fruits. Serve this salad as a refreshing lunch option, and top with some Parma ham to make a full meal out of it.
